doc/reference/protocols/meson.build

Fri, 29 Jul 2022 04:07:20 -0500

author
Elliott Sales de Andrade <quantum.analyst@gmail.com>
date
Fri, 29 Jul 2022 04:07:20 -0500
changeset 41468
ff4332b17f80
parent 40598
f88830d41330
child 42187
fc241db9162d
permissions
-rw-r--r--

Fix Meson deprecation from Facebook docs

Fixes this deprecation:
```
../doc/reference/protocols/facebook/meson.build:25: WARNING: Project targeting '>=0.58.0' but tried to use feature deprecated since '0.56.0': meson.build_root. use meson.project_build_root() or meson.global_build_root() instead.
```

Testing Done:
Reconfigured and saw no warning.

Reviewed at https://reviews.imfreedom.org/r/1555/

40598
f88830d41330 Add doc alias target when possible.
Elliott Sales de Andrade <quantum.analyst@gmail.com>
parents: 39447
diff changeset
1 protocols_doc = []
f88830d41330 Add doc alias target when possible.
Elliott Sales de Andrade <quantum.analyst@gmail.com>
parents: 39447
diff changeset
2
39447
5b3604675692 meson: Generate docs for facebook only when plugin itself is built
Petteri Pitkänen <petepitk@gmail.com>
parents: 38515
diff changeset
3 if DYNAMIC_FACEBOOK
5b3604675692 meson: Generate docs for facebook only when plugin itself is built
Petteri Pitkänen <petepitk@gmail.com>
parents: 38515
diff changeset
4 subdir('facebook')
40598
f88830d41330 Add doc alias target when possible.
Elliott Sales de Andrade <quantum.analyst@gmail.com>
parents: 39447
diff changeset
5 protocols_doc += facebook_doc
39447
5b3604675692 meson: Generate docs for facebook only when plugin itself is built
Petteri Pitkänen <petepitk@gmail.com>
parents: 38515
diff changeset
6 endif

mercurial